首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在php laravel中根据经纬度从数据库中找到特定的区域?

在PHP Laravel中,可以使用地理位置查询来根据经纬度从数据库中找到特定的区域。以下是一种实现方法:

  1. 首先,确保你的数据库表中有一个包含地理位置信息的字段,例如经度(longitude)和纬度(latitude)。
  2. 在Laravel中,可以使用GeoIP扩展包来处理地理位置查询。你可以通过在终端中运行以下命令来安装该扩展包:
  3. 在Laravel中,可以使用GeoIP扩展包来处理地理位置查询。你可以通过在终端中运行以下命令来安装该扩展包:
  4. 安装完成后,打开config/app.php文件,将以下代码添加到providers数组中:
  5. 安装完成后,打开config/app.php文件,将以下代码添加到providers数组中:
  6. 并将以下代码添加到aliases数组中:
  7. 并将以下代码添加到aliases数组中:
  8. 运行以下命令发布配置文件:
  9. 运行以下命令发布配置文件:
  10. 打开config/geoip.php文件,配置数据库连接信息。你可以使用MaxMind提供的免费GeoLite2数据库,也可以购买更详细的商业数据库。
  11. 在需要进行地理位置查询的地方,可以使用以下代码来获取特定经纬度所在的区域:
  12. 在需要进行地理位置查询的地方,可以使用以下代码来获取特定经纬度所在的区域:
  13. 这将返回一个Location对象,其中包含有关该位置的信息,例如所在的国家、地区、城市等。

以上是在PHP Laravel中根据经纬度从数据库中找到特定区域的方法。对于Laravel开发,你可以使用腾讯云的云服务器(CVM)来部署和运行你的应用程序。腾讯云的CVM提供了高性能、可靠稳定的云服务器实例,适用于各种规模的应用程序。你可以在腾讯云官网上了解更多关于云服务器的信息:腾讯云云服务器

另外,腾讯云还提供了云数据库MySQL(CDB)和云数据库MongoDB(CMongoDB)等数据库产品,可以满足你在开发过程中对数据库的需求。你可以在腾讯云官网上了解更多关于云数据库的信息:腾讯云云数据库

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券